Quick answer

Padarri is a village in Dungarpur Tehsil of Dungarpur district in Rajasthan. Its Census location code is 097479.

About Padarri village record

Padarri is listed under Dungarpur Tehsil in Dungarpur district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 1,106, 207 households, area 215 hectares, PIN code 314804.
